首页 新闻 会员 周边 捐助

如何获取当前程序播放音频(mp3\wav等主流音乐格式)的实时波形数据,图形我要自己绘制?

0
悬赏园豆:20 [已解决问题] 解决于 2014-01-12 17:07

程序是通过mciSendString播放的音频,有没有办法获取当前播放时刻的波形刻度值,我需要绘制自定义的一些波形效果图。

或者通过其它方式播放也行,只要能获取播放时的音频波形数据就可以了,图形我需要自己绘制,因为有很多种特效没有现成的控件。

网上有人介绍wav的,但其它音频的波形分析,我应该从哪方面入手呢?

空明流光的主页 空明流光 | 初学一级 | 园豆:111
提问于:2013-12-28 10:59
< >
分享
最佳答案
0

我用wpf画过wav的频谱图和语谱图,这里有个参考http://www.codeproject.com/Articles/488655/Visualizing-Sound

波形图应该更简单吧 计算声音强度就好了 至于mp3我想应该先解码成pcm

收获园豆:20
briss | 初学一级 |园豆:190 | 2013-12-29 11:16

我先试试哦,如果再过几天没人回答再结贴

空明流光 | 园豆:111 (初学一级) | 2013-12-31 13:07
其他回答(1)
0

能否加我好友 我也在研究这个问题
我的QQ 389384675
我的手机 13116140007

天子骄龙 | 园豆:202 (菜鸟二级) | 2018-10-14 17:20
清除回答草稿
   您需要登录以后才能回答,未注册用户请先注册